A parallel combination of 0.1 MΩ resistor and a 10μF capacitor is connected across 1.5 V source of negligible resistance. The time required of the capacitors to get charged upto 0.75 V is approximately (in second)
Options
A.infinite
B.loge2
C.log102
D.zero
Solution
Since, the capacitor plate are directely connected to the battery, it will take no time in charging.
